EarthWeb shares leap on Dell deal

By Tomi Kilgore, CBS MarketWatch
Last Update: 3:31 PM ET Dec 17, 1999 NewsWatch

NEW YORK (CBS.MW) -- Shares of EarthWeb rose more than 12 percent Friday after the company said that Dell Euro R&D Products, an Ireland-based operating unit of Dell Computer, subscribed to its ITKnowledge product.

EarthWeb (EWBX: news, msgs) shares were up as much as 4 5/8 at 41 1/2 in late trading. Shares of Dell (DELL: news, msgs) were up 7/8 at 45 13/16.

ITKnowledge provides users with instant access to comprehensive technical reference and resources.

"ITKnowledge will provide Dell with a key resource designed to effectively solve enterprise technical issues across multiple vendors and multiple platforms in a minimum amount of time in their European operations," said Bill Gollan, senior vice president of EarthWeb.
